UBAH, EZEEMO DECRY LATE ARRIVAL OF ELECTION MATERIALS IN ANAMBRA

Chief Godwin Ezeemo, the candidate of the Peoples Progressive Alliance
(PPA) in the Anambra Governorship Election has frowned at the late
arrival of materials in some parts of the state.
Ezeemo, who was accredited around 10.50 a.m., said on Saturday that
election materials arrived very late in his ward at Umuchu in Aguata
Local Government Area.

Similarly, Chief Ifeanyi Ubah of Labour Party (LP), who also
complained about the late arrival of materials, said he was accredited
by 10.30 a.m. after waiting for about two hours.
Ubah called on INEC to ensure a hitch-free election in the state in
the interest of peace.
Meanwhile, the electoral officer at Umuchu, urged the voters to be
patient, assuring them that efforts were being made to rectify the
problem. (NAN)
